In Tuamasaga, Samoa, Apia is a national capital. It is home to 40,407 people.
Apia can be found at 13.83° S, 171.77° W in the Southern Hemisphere. It is part of the Tuamasaga division in Samoa.
With a population of 40,407, Apia ranks #1 among the 408 cities and localities registered in Samoa.
